Description | Cutaneous Lymphocyte Antigen (CLA) Monoclonal Antibody (HECA-452), eFluor 660, eBioscience™. This cell surface glycoprotein is most highly expressed on T cells in the skin. Nevertheless, CLA can also be detected on some peripheral T and NK cells, as well as monocytes, neutrophils and CD1a+ dendritic cells. Studies have determined that this antibody recognizes sialofucosylated glycans and sialyl Lewis x (sLex). CLA, which binds E-selectin and endothelial cell-leukocyte adhesion molecule 1 (ELAM-1), is involved in T lymphocyte infiltration and adhesion at cutaneous sites of inflammation. |
